Lecce vs Milan

AC Milan earned their first league victory of the season with a 2-0 win over Lecce at the Stadio Via del Mare, a match that mixed frustration with eventual relief. The Rossoneri had two goals disallowed in the first half, one chalked off by VAR for offside, and spent long spells trying to break down Lecce’s defensive organization. For the opening 45 minutes, it looked as though Allegri’s men might be heading for another night of disappointment after their shaky start to the campaign.

The breakthrough finally came midway through the second half, when Luka Modrić delivered a pinpoint free kick that found Ruben Loftus-Cheek, who rose highest to head Milan into the lead. It was a moment of authority from the English midfielder, who has quickly become a driving presence in the team’s midfield. That goal didn’t just lift Milan—it also shifted the energy of the entire match, forcing Lecce to step out of their compact shape and take more risks in search of an equalizer.

Those risks eventually cost the hosts. In the 86th minute, Lecce’s backline faltered under pressure, and Christian Pulisic pounced to double Milan’s advantage with a composed finish. The American’s goal sealed the result and capped off a much-needed win for the Rossoneri. For Pulisic, it was another reminder of his ability to make decisive contributions late in games, something Milan have lacked in previous weeks.

Lecce, however, deserve credit for their resilience. They stayed in the contest for most of the evening, created a couple of half-chances, and made Milan work hard for their goals. Yet in the final third, the difference in quality was clear—while Milan’s big names took their chances, Lecce lacked the sharpness to truly trouble Mike Maignan. The home crowd, though disappointed, witnessed a performance full of effort and organization from their team.

For Allegri and his players, this result was more than three points—it was a confidence booster after a turbulent start to the season. Milan now sit on three points after two rounds and can look ahead with more optimism, while Lecce remain winless with one point to their name. The match may not have been a spectacle of free-flowing football, but it was a reminder that in Serie A, resilience, timing, and the ability to seize the moment can make all the difference.
